Cursor is an AI-first code editor built on VS Code that integrates LLM-powered coding assistance directly into the development workflow. Its Agent mode enables autonomous multi-step coding tasks, and MCP support lets agents access external data sources and APIs during code generation.

How to Connect Douyin Open Platform to Cursor via MCP

Follow these steps to integrate the Douyin Open Platform MCP Server with Cursor.

01

Open MCP Settings

Press Cmd+Shift+P (macOS) or Ctrl+Shift+P (Windows/Linux) → search "MCP Settings"

02

Add the server config

Paste the JSON configuration above into the mcp.json file that opens

03

Save the file

Cursor will automatically detect the new MCP server

04

Start using Douyin Open Platform

Open Agent mode in chat and ask: "Using Douyin Open Platform, help me...". 10 tools available

Douyin Open Platform MCP Tools for Cursor (10)

These 10 tools become available when you connect Douyin Open Platform to Cursor via MCP:

01

get_audience_analytics

Retrieve demographic data for account followers

02

get_live_analytics

Retrieve historical live streaming data

03

get_user_info

Retrieve authorized user profile details

04

get_video_analytics

Retrieve performance metrics for specific videos

05

list_comments

List comments for a specific video

06

list_fans

List fans/followers of the authorized user

07

list_following

List users that the authorized user is following

08

list_videos

List videos uploaded by the authorized user

09

reply_comment

Reply to a comment on a video

10

search_videos

Search for public videos on Douyin

Douyin Open Platform + Cursor FAQ

Common questions about integrating Douyin Open Platform MCP Server with Cursor.

01

What is Agent mode and why does it matter for MCP?

Agent mode is Cursor's autonomous execution mode where the AI can perform multi-step tasks: reading files, editing code, running terminal commands, and calling MCP tools. Without Agent mode, Cursor operates in a simpler ask-and-answer mode that doesn't support tool calling. Always ensure you're in Agent mode when working with MCP servers.
02

Where does Cursor store MCP configuration?

Cursor looks for MCP server configurations in a mcp.json file. You can configure servers at the project level (.cursor/mcp.json in your project root) or globally (~/.cursor/mcp.json). Project-level configs take precedence.
03

Can Cursor use MCP tools in inline edits?

No. MCP tools are only available in Agent mode through the chat panel. Inline completions and Tab suggestions do not trigger MCP tool calls. This is by design. tool calls require user visibility and approval.
04

How do I verify MCP tools are loaded?

Open Settings → Features → MCP and look for your server name. A green indicator means the server is connected. You can also check Agent mode's available tools by clicking the tools dropdown in the chat panel.
